Torie
“A casual, energetic nickname-style name often derived from Victoria or used as a standalone modern creation, Torie feels contemporary and approachable. Its brevity and upbeat sound make it perfect for parents seeking something gender-flexible, youthful, and effortlessly cool.”
Torie is a name of English origin. A casual, energetic nickname-style name often derived from Victoria or used as a standalone modern creation, Torie feels contemporary and approachable. Its brevity and upbeat sound make it perfect for parents seeking something gender-flexible, youthful, and effortlessly cool.
Often used as a nickname for Victoria but increasingly chosen as a standalone name, particularly for girls.
